Importance of Acting Quickly
After a car accident, you must act quickly to protect your rights and interests. The aftermath of an accident can be overwhelming, but prompt awareness and immediate action are necessary to secure the compensation you need.
In Florida, you have two years from the accident date to file your claim after you’ve been injured in a car crash. Delayed action can lead to lost evidence, faded memories, and weakened claims. By acting quickly, you can:
- Preserve evidence: Gather witness statements, photographs, and police reports while they’re still readily available.
- Document injuries: Seek medical attention immediately to document your injuries and create a paper trail.
- Meet deadlines: Don’t miss filing deadlines for insurance claims or lawsuits.
- Avoid mistaken statements: Avoid giving statements to insurance companies or others that could be used against you.

Calculating Compensation Claims in Scottsmoor
When calculating your compensation claim, you’ll need to determine the economic and non-economic damages you’ve incurred.
Economic Damages Calculation
Calculating economic damages is an important aspect of constructing a robust car accident claim, as it directly impacts the compensation you may be eligible to receive. To increase the chances that you receive fair compensation, it’s important to accurately calculate the economic losses you’ve incurred due to the accident.
When evaluating your economic damages, your Scottsmoor car accident lawyer will consider the following principal factors:
- Medical expenses: The total cost of medical bills, hospital stays, and other healthcare-related expenses resulting from the accident.
- Lost income evaluation: The amount of income you’ve lost due to missed workdays, reduced productivity, or permanent disability.
- Property damage: The cost of repairing or replacing your vehicle, as well as any other damaged personal property.
- Future economic losses: The estimated value of future income, benefits, or opportunities lost due to the accident.
Non-Economic Losses Valuation
In addition to economic damages, non-economic losses also play a significant role in determining the total value of your car accident claim. These losses, also known as general damages, are subjective and difficult to quantify. They include pain and suffering, emotional distress, and loss of enjoyment of life.
To calculate non-economic losses, your car accident lawyer will consider various factors, such as the severity of your injuries, the impact on your daily life, and the duration of your recovery. We may also use expert testimony from medical professionals and economists to support your claim.
In Florida, there is no fixed formula for calculating non-economic damages. Instead, juries and insurance adjusters use their discretion to determine a fair amount based on the evidence presented.
